From 9e2825663501d45dbd15e1c838db99fe52618f0a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E4=BE=9D=E7=91=AA=E8=B2=93?= Date: Sun, 7 Feb 2021 23:54:54 +0800 Subject: [PATCH] Added the CPAN distribution metadata to Makefile.PL and Build.PL. --- Build.PL | 15 +++++++++++++++ Makefile.PL | 15 +++++++++++++++ 2 files changed, 30 insertions(+) diff --git a/Build.PL b/Build.PL index 8a9d397..fedf18e 100755 --- a/Build.PL +++ b/Build.PL @@ -16,6 +16,21 @@ my $build = Module::Build->new( "Module::Signature" => 0, "Test::Pod" => 0, }, + + meta_merge => { + "meta-spec" => { version => 2 }, + resources => { + homepage => "https://metacpan.org/release/Acme-GuessNumber", + repository => { + type => "git", + url => "git://github.com/imacat/Acme-GuessNumber.git", + web => "https://github.com/imacat/Acme-GuessNumber", + }, + bugtracker => { + "web" => "https://github.com/imacat/Acme-GuessNumber/issues" + } + }, + }, ); $build->create_build_script; diff --git a/Makefile.PL b/Makefile.PL index 2a5249c..0fd35da 100755 --- a/Makefile.PL +++ b/Makefile.PL @@ -18,6 +18,21 @@ WriteMakefile( COMPRESS => "gzip -9", SUFFIX => ".gz", }, + + META_MERGE => { + "meta-spec" => { version => 2 }, + resources => { + homepage => "https://metacpan.org/release/Acme-GuessNumber", + repository => { + type => "git", + url => "git://github.com/imacat/Acme-GuessNumber.git", + web => "https://github.com/imacat/Acme-GuessNumber", + }, + bugtracker => { + "web" => "https://github.com/imacat/Acme-GuessNumber/issues" + } + }, + }, ); __END__